This publication is a summary of the Local Government Officers Award. 

On 12 June 2024 the Western Australian Industrial Relations Commission (WAIRC) issued the 2024 State Wage Case decision increasing the minimum rates of pay from the first full pay period on or after 1 July 2024. The details of the decision are on the State Wage Case decision page and the rates in this award summary have been updated to reflect the new rates.

All local government employers now operate in the state industrial relations system.

Please note: 

  • Local government employers may have industrial agreements that provide pay and entitlements specific to their workforce. The Local Government Officers Award or parts of it, may not apply if employees are covered by an industrial agreement.
  • The Local Government Officers Award does not apply to employees whose local government employer transferred from the national industrial relations system to the state system on 1 January 2023. More information is available at www.dmirs.wa.gov.au/local-government-transfer

Refer to the human resources area of the local government to check whether this award applies.
